Quick question: other than possibly having to add a few extra nodes to the stock gr2 file, which other changes/additions would be required for attaining an higher level of armament accuracy?
As far as model changes go, not much: most visible changes were reserve depth charges stored on upper deck, additional lifeboat and some liferafts and crow's nest on the mast.

Most important change that can't be done without changing gr2 model is that Hedgehog was fitted between two front main guns, and current Evarts/Buckley models only have two weapon nodes on the bow, meaning you can have two guns or gun and a hedgehog. That said, considering Evarts/Buckley models will have to updated anyway to get rid of this bug, we can use the opportunity to update weapon nodes as well.

Thank you kapuhy

The changes you have described are are relatively easy.

Once you know which Gr2-Editor version to use, bones-cloning/editing is quite straightforward.
Cosmetic stuff absent from the stock unit can be added to the British version as equipment. Likewise, stuff that needs to be removed, can be separated from the stock model and made into external equipment only used on the US version of the ship.

Keep in mind that equipment can be "nested". In other words, we can have equipment bones linked to an equipment. As far as the "external" bone is correctly named/numbered, it will work as any other equipment bone (tested in SHIII but it should work in SH5 too). This is useful for armament platforms which might have different layouts in Captain-class than in the Evarts/Buckley-class.
